N2NQuant User's Manual

快速入门

由bqadm创建,最终由bqadm 被浏览 6 用户

English/繁體中文/简体中文

1. 导语

欢迎大家来到N2NQuant人工智能量化投资平台,本文将通过简短的介绍帮助大家快速认识N2nQuant,快速了解人工智可以为投资者带来哪些价值,希望可以帮助大家快速建立起对N2NQuant人工智能量化平台的初步认识。这里首先要普及两个概念:人工智能量化投资,到底什么是人工智能、量化投资,大家可以通过快速浏览下面这两篇文章,对这两个概念进行初步了解。

简单地说,N2NQuant希望可以帮助每一位投资者都具备应用人工智能技术进行投资交易的能力,去实现机器代替人脑进行数据挖掘和分析,在海量金融数据中识别出影响股价变动的潜在模式,进而进行理性科学投资,那人工智能到底可以给投资带来什么价值,N2NQuant又是如何帮助大家在平台上实现这一价值呢?

1.1 人工智能如何给投资带来价值?

对于一位优秀的投资者来说,他获取正收益的关键在于他过去多年积累的丰富投资经验,通过对经验的复用,进而可以对新的未来情形做出有效的决策,而这些“经验”对于机器来说,可以理解为一条条“数据”;人的精力有限,在这个大数据时代下,机器所能获取储备的数据远远要比人多得多,这也就意味着,机器的“经验”要比人丰富的多,普通投资者需要五年甚至十年才能积累到的经验对于机器来说只需短短的几分钟,在短时间内机器可以利用相关算法从历史海量数据中找出潜在规律,产生预测模型,指导投资者进行投资;另一方面,情绪是投资的一大天敌,机器可以很大程度剔除情绪的干扰,客观理性的通过数据进行分析。从过去的经验告诉我们,在大数据时代下,人工智能可以比人做的更好,它可以帮助普通投资者短时间内赶超经验丰富的投资者

1.2 N2NQuant如何实现这一价值?

N2NQuant是一站式量化策略开发AI平台和社区,提供的可视化AI开发IDE (AIStudio),让投资者可以更简单、更快速的用上量化和AI。

N2nQuant致力于将人工智能的能力赋予每一位量化投资者,平台拥有美股、港股、新加坡、越南、马来西亚等多市场海量数据,全面支持主流AI框架。平台提供代码模式、生成器模式和可视化模式共三种模式进行策略开发,让不同专业水平的用户都能在平台开发策略。可视化策略开发是业内成熟的开发模式,也是业内微软、谷歌等采取的方式,用户仅需拖拽模块而无需编程就可以开发出人工智能驱动的量化投资策略,让金融工程师、普通交易员甚至业务人员都可以无门槛的使用人工智能技术提升投资效率及效果,而不需学习大量艰深的编程和算法知识。

2. 可以在N2NQuant做什么?

N2NQuant产品的多样性可以满足广大投资者不同的需求:

  1. 如果您在寻求优质策略: 您可以前往“策略社区”选择订阅克隆平台现有优秀AI策略,根据策略每日推送的交易信号辅助自己投资交易。
  2. 如果您是策略开发者: 您可以免费使用N2NQuant平台海量金融数据和人工智能技术开发AI量化策略和传统量化策略,进行回测或模拟实盘。在指导自己投资交易的同时您还可以通过策略变现,比如开放订阅、分享到策略社区等;

N2NQuant平台对不同用户使用路径导航:

\

3. N2NQuant有哪些功能板块?

按首页顶部导航栏的功能板块展开叙述:

3.1 策略社区

策略社区是N2NQuant推出的量化策略交流社区,为平台用户提供一个自由分享、交流学习的互动平台,在这里可以获取到他人分享的优质策略模型。用户也可以在“我的交易”中,将自己的策略分享到策略。

如果您是新手,建议多克隆模板策略进行学习,这有助于加快您对AI策略的理解和熟悉平台操作。

\

3.2 我的交易

在完成创建策略并提交到模拟实盘后,在我的交易模块可以查看策略的运行情况,管理策略,设置邮箱接收调仓通知等。进一步可了解策略收益、风险指标、策略日志,查看每日交易信号、历史持仓详情和历史交易详情等。

\

3.3 数据平台

N2NQuant 数据平台是一个高性能的分布式数据平台,旨在为用户提供丰富的金融数据和量化研究支持,用户可以充分利用平台提供的数据和计算能力,进行深入的量化研究与投资策略开发。数据平台的也被称为 DAI (Data for AI),它支持用户对各种数据进行读取和计算,用户可以通过统一接口访问多种数据类型,主要有以下特点:

  • 使用简单:通过统一接口访问N2NQuant各类数据
  • 数据丰富:提供PB级金融数据、另类投资数据和因子数据 (数据字典),并支持用户自定义数据
  • 技术先进:采用现代化的分布式架构,支持大规模数据的低延迟读写和高性能计算

目前平台已经提供了港股、美股市场的全量数据,通过目录菜单可以查看不同类别的数据列表。如果嫌数量表太多查找困难,别急你可以试试AI探索功能,把你的需求提交给AI大语言模型,让AI帮你查询和分析数据。


\

3.4 因子研究

因子研究功能是N2NQuant平台提供的一项重要工具,旨在帮助量化研究者进行因子分析和策略开发,提升投资策略的有效性和可靠性。

以下是因子研究功能的主要特点和用途:

  1. 因子选取:用户可以从预先计算的股票因子中选择适合自己研究的因子。这些因子包括股东因子、技术分析因子、基本信息因子、财务因子、估值因子等,用户可以根据自己的需求选择相应的因子进行分析。
  2. 数据访问:因子研究功能允许用户直接使用模块“基础特征抽取”中的预计算因子数据,简化了数据获取的流程。用户可以轻松访问各种因子数据,如股东户数、净利润、流动负债等。
  3. 策略开发:结合因子分析,用户可以开发多因子选股策略,这是一种广泛使用的技术分析工具,旨在识别市场趋势变化和生成交易信号。
  4. 因子/策略发布:因子研究功能还支持将数据提交成因子或策略任务,参与每日的模拟清算统计。用户可以通过因子研究社区分享自己的研究成果,促进交流与合作。
  5. 回测与验证:用户可以通过回测引擎对所开发的因子和策略进行验证,评估其在历史数据上的表现,以优化投资决策。

\

3.5 宽客学院

宽客学院是N2NQuant提供的一个学习平台,旨在帮助用户系统性地学习和开发AI量化策略。其主要功能包括:

  1. 完整的学习体系:宽客学院提供一系列完整的课程,从入门到进阶,适合不同层次的学习者。

  2. 视频教程:配合相应的视频教程,用户可以通过视听结合的方式快速上手和理解量化投资的相关知识。

  3. 丰富的学习资源:除了视频教程,宽客学院还提供了各种学习材料和文档,方便用户随时查阅和学习。


    \

3.6 编写策略/AIStudio

AIStudio是N2NQuant平台以AI为核心的Cloud IDE,可以用于量化投资数据分析、因子挖掘、模型训练、回测和交易,以及更广泛的程序开发和AI模型开发训练等。用户可以通过简单的可视化界面或者编写代码来实现自己的策略逻辑。

  • 可视化编程开发:无需学习复杂的编程,支持低代码/零代码开发策略,让策略开发更加简单、更高效。
  • 代码编程开发:主要需要 python 和 pandas 编程,推荐学习 SQL,可以极大的提升数据处理和分析能力。

编写策略功能只要包括策略创建、策略编写、模块化设计、回测、提交模拟交易等,通过这些功能,用户可以灵活、高效地开发和优化自己的量化策略,提升投资决策的质量。

\

3.7 知识库

知识库为一个现在文档编辑和分享平台,功能涵盖平台使用指南、平台策略介绍、AI量化知识库、平台通知、社区互动和意见反馈等。旨在为用户提供全面的支持和资源,帮助你在量化交易和数据分析的过程中取得成功。

\

3.8 用户中心

在用户中心可以查看账户Q币余额、现金收益和优惠券信息,进行账户充值,了解会员权益并购买VIP会员;

账号设置功能可以修改昵称、登录密码、绑定手机号和邮箱号;

访问凭证功能是进行实盘交易时,实盘交易终端通过这个授权Key来获取你在N2NQuant平台的策略交易计划详情,然后你可以通过实盘终端获取到的买卖信号进行股票实盘交易。平台即将与AFE打通实盘交易终端,敬请期待。

\

4. 如何快速拥有一个策略?

方式1(推荐):从策略社区克隆

难度指数:0⭐

该方式不需要用户有任何编程基础,只需要按照界面指引操作,即可拥有一个自己的量化策略,并通过关注每个交易日产生的交易信号,完成从策略→信号→交易的流程闭环。

N2NQuant的策略开发团队会持续为策略社区提供优质的AI量化策略供用户使用,请大家持续关注。广大优秀的策略开发者也可以将自己的优质策略分享到策略社区,以获得用户克隆与平台共享分成收益。

1. 选择目标策略

登录N2NQuant平台,进入 策略社区 页面,选择你中意的目标策略,点击进入查看。

2. 点击克隆并运行

了解策略收益情况评估策略的收益能力,如果觉得策略符合个人期望,可以点击“克隆并运行”按钮,将策略代码克隆一份到自己账号下,并选择合适规格的服务器部署策略,等待模拟交易结果生成。

每一个策略需要占用一个服务器资源进行部署,如果免费的服务器额度已使用完,可开通VIP获取更多服务器资源以及更多VIP权益。

3. 查看运行结果

等待过程中可以切入到“我的交易”页查看运行状态,等待运行成功后,从“我的交易”列表点击进入可以查看策略详情,包括开始运行时间为上一个交易日、今日的交易计划等信息。

保持策略不变,等待第二个交易日前产生策略的买卖交易信号,通过“更新通知”可以绑定邮件发送提醒邮件。

信号产生时间:

  • 港股:18:00左右(UTC+8,北京时间)
  • 美股:10:30左右(UTC+8,北京时间)

\

方式2:AI帮你写策略

难度指数:⭐

在首页,通过QuantChat功能,可以让AI来帮你生成策略代码。

QuantChat是由N2NQuant基于QuantLLM研发的下一代金融投资交互体验工具,依托于N2NQuant平台大规模能力,内嵌于N2NQuant平台以AI为核心的Cloud IDE——AIStudio,主要应用于量化投资领域。

QuantChat可以与用户进行自然语言交互,在多个领域都有广泛的应用。它可以用于回答常见问题、提供技术支持、解决用户的疑问,甚至可以进行智能对话和提供娱乐,但其不同于其他对话交互应用的功能在于提供有关量化投资方面的信息、建议和帮助。QuantChat基于强大的机器学习算法和大数据分析能力,可以帮助用户进行量化策略开发、回测、优化和执行。

  1. 选择市场、输入自然语言让AI写策略

  1. 前往回测,进入AIStudio查看策略代码

进入AIStudio后,策略回测并运行的操作流程都是一样的,操作可以参考文章:策略回测并运行

\

方式3:多因子一键生成策略

难度指数:⭐

在“因子研究”模块,我们也可以通过选择中意的量化因子,一键生成策略代码。

  1. 选择中意的量化因子

  2. 选择生成方式,前往 AIStudio

    进入AIStudio后,策略回测并运行的操作流程都是一样的,操作可以参考文章:策略回测并运行

    \

方式4:修改现有策略

难度指数:⭐⭐

在“我的交易”,可以选择从社区克隆下来的策略,经过简单的修改,即可获得一个新的量化策略

  1. 进入“我的交易”选择复制并编辑目标策略

  2. 自动前往 AIStudio

    进入AIStudio后,策略回测并运行的操作流程都是一样的,操作可以参考文章:策略回测并运行

    \

方式5:自己新建一个代码策略

难度指数:⭐⭐⭐⭐⭐

该方式需要通过使用AIStudio进行编码开发,有一定难度,需要有一定的开发基础。欢迎有开发经验的量化开发者使用这种方式。

  1. 启动AIStudio

点击首页-顶部导航栏-“编写策略”,即可启动AIStudio,或点击这里启动AIStudio

初次启动可能需要一些时间,请耐心等待。'

  1. 设置计算资源规格(可选)

点击左下角资源规格,页面上方会弹出算力资源规格选项面板。

点击想要切换的规格(8档规格可选,其中最后三档为GPU资源),右下角会弹出二次确认选项卡。

二次确认后即可切换到对应计算资源规格。(==规格切换后,计费即开始。建议执行任务运行时再更换算力规格等级,避免浪费)==

  1. 新建策略

点击左侧边栏中的“+”号图标开始新建策略。(在侧边栏中没有找到右图所示图标,可在插件应用市场中下载“新建策略”插件)

选择“可视化策略”。重命名并按Enter按键确认新建,新建需要几秒时间。

新建成功后策略会自动打开。

  1. 编辑策略

    如需编辑策略请参考N2NQuant 宽客学院 内的教学视频与文档或者 进阶使用案例 ,这里不再赘述。

  2. 运行策略

    策略回测并运行的操作流程都是一样的,操作可以参考文章:策略回测并运行






\

{link}